
Dr. Yasmin Rashid's Open Letter from Jail - 25 June 2025
The water war with India is on. Punjab, the largest province which is responsible for 60% of the agriculture in Pakistan, will suffer the most.
The elite budget has no relief for the poor. The overall situation has worsened in the last couple of years. Forty-four percent of the people are living under the poverty line, and there is 22% unemployment. Forty percent of the children, particularly in South Punjab, are suffering from stunting and malnutrition. One out of every three children is out of school, and nearly 50% of women are anemic. The agriculture in Punjab has suffered the most by the elite policy of this fraudulent government. There has been a 13% reduction in all our crops. Cotton suffered the most with a 30% deficiency. In a country where textile was world-renowned, the factories are closing down. The textile industry which bounced back during COVID is facing a major setback, particularly in Faisalabad. The farmers suffered where the wheat price was concerned, and the majority will not sow wheat in the next season as it is unaffordable. So food insecurity will be further enhanced by these steps.
There is a massive brain drain. Draconian laws like the PECA Act are being used to terrorize the masses. Human rights have been totally crushed. What little chance we had of justice has been totally eliminated by the 26th Amendment.
